A composite oxide having a negative Seebeck coefficient at 100{C or higher, which composite oxide has a composition represented by the general formula : Ln1-xMxNiOy(wherein Ln is a lanthanide element; M is at least one element selected from the group consisting of non-Ln rare earth elements, Na, K, Li, Zn, Pb, Ba, Ca, Al and Bi; and x and y are such that 0 & x & 0.8 and 2.7 & y & 3.3), or the general formula (Ln1-xMx)2NiOy (wherein Ln is a lanthanide element; M is at least one element selected from the group consisting of non-Ln rare earth elements, Na, K, Li, Zn, Pb, Ba, Ca, Al and Bi; and x and y are such that 0 & x & 0.8 and 3.6 & y & 4.4). This composite oxide is one having a negative Seebeck coefficient and a low electrical resistivity and excelling in heat resistance and chemical durability. This composite oxide can be effectively used as an n-type thermoelectric conversion material exposed to high-temperature air.
